(All dates are in
2002)
February 13 Nomination forms must be postmarked
March 13 Dinner for all Nominees, Augusta
March 14 State House Hall of Flags
Ceremony: Governor King and
Commissioner Albanese honor nominees; nominees
invited to display students’ work
March 15 Letters mailed out to nominees announcing Regional Finalists
April – May Site visits to Regional Finalists’ schools; representatives from the T.O.Y. Committee observe the teacher in class, interview students, parents, and colleagues; MPBN TV camera and interviewer also present
May – July Regional finalists work on professional portfolios
July 17 Portfolio and oral presentations, Augusta; Regional Finalists present their professional portfolios and give an informal talk before a review panel; portfolios are scored by former Regional Finalists; four State Finalists are selected
August 7 State Finalists’ interviews with former Teachers of the Year, Augusta
September Announcement of the 2003 Maine Teacher of the Year
October 22 Maine Teacher of the Year Banquet
(Tentative)
November 23 Maine Distinguished Educators Forum
(Tentative)
